PROGRAM DETAILS Bunyonyi - Rushaga Itinerary Day 1: Lake Bunyonyi - Kateretere ![]() We will start at 8am from any Bunyonyi resort of your choice, taking an engine boat to the northern tip of the lake called Muko. After about an hour on the peaceful waters, we will enjoy some hot coffee or tea at the lakeside campsite before we embark on our journey. ![]() There will be some uphill sections but the terrain is mostly pleasantly flat. However, we do need to cross the Valley of No Living if we intend to leave Kabale district and enter Kisoro... The locals gave it such a name because it is steep and remote but it is also strikingly beautiful. At the bottom of the valley flows a cool stream and that is where we will take our picnic lunch. ![]() An hour of a steep climb will await us after our meal, but it will be worth it. The area's topography is fascinating, and if we stop to catch a breath we can always claim we are just admiring the views! ![]() As we exit the valley we will be greeted by primary school kids and know that we have less than an hour left to our day destination, the health centre in Kateretere. Our tents will be erected on a nice patch of grass at 5pm and afterwards we will dine in the trading centre. Day 2: Kateretere (Kagunga) - Rushaga ![]() Our plan for the day includes reaching Mutanda Lake Resort by lunch time, so we will finish our breakfast and packing by 8am. We will pay a visit to the Biraara Batwa “Pygmy” community and admire their superb dancing. We will descend towards Lake Mulehe, then up the hill towards Lake Mutanda. ![]() Our meal on Lake Mutanda will be exquisite, and after a short break we will continue trekking towards Rubuguri, a rural town. By 5pm we should be on the ridge overlooking Bwindi Impenetrable National Park, and before the day ends you will reach Rushaga on the edge of the park.
